A dry sauna is based upon the traditional Finnish sauna, with reduced moisture and a heat, from 80 to 100 C (176 to 212 F). (2) A vapor sauna has greater moisture and consequently can not be as warm as a dry sauna. Heavy steam saunas are more uneasy and demanding than completely dry saunas.


Far-infrared saunas discharge longer wavelengths of infrared light that permeate tissue to 0.1 mm deep. Near-infrared saunas emit much shorter wavelengths that can penetrate the body as much as 5 mm. (1) Due to the deep cells infiltration, infrared saunas run at cooler temperatures than completely dry saunas while still warming up the body.

Heart condition was when contraindicated for saunas, but extra and much more study is showing the oppositethat saunas can be safe and actually beneficial for people with cardio disease. A 2015 prospective research adhered to 2,315 middle-aged Finnish males for twenty years. Those who often visited saunas one of the most (4 to 7 times each week) had a lower risk of sudden cardiac fatality, deadly coronary heart problem, and fatal cardiovascular disease compared to those that visited saunas 2 to 3 times weekly or once per week.

There are plenty of other potential infrared sauna benefits for your health and wellness, as well, ranging from better rest to tension relief. An infrared sauna is a type of saunaor confined space with heated airthat uses light waves to produce warm.


Conventional Finnish-style saunas "warm the air with convection power comparable to how a range heats up a turkey," Dr. Hussain discusses. The surrounding air is warmed by contact with a heating aspect (in this example, the range), and the warm air then heats up items it surrounds (the turkey). Yet when it comes to an infrared sauna, air is heated up by glowing infrared power with devices that send out warmth and light in waves, somewhat comparable to the sunlight, Dr.


Hussain adds. Athletes often make use of infrared saunas post-workout as a non-invasive method to help them recoup from rigidity and pain. The convected heat enhances blood flow, which consequently aids with recuperation by reducing inflammation, decreasing discomfort, and enhancing muscular tissue repair work, Dr. Maizes explains.
